Western Michigan looks to cover the Broncos-RedHawks pointspread on Saturday and improve its overall 9-11 mark when they host Miami (Ohio) in college basketball action.

Supporters of the RedHawks have watched them go 5-13 and 7-9 ATS on the year, while the Broncos are at 9-11 and 7-10 ATS. In totals betting, the Broncos are 9-8, while the RedHawks have a 5-11 mark.

How They Match Up:
When it comes to rebounds, the visiting RedHawks rank No. 323 in NCAA Division 1 with 30.4 per game. That compares with Western Michigan’s No. 24 ranking in that category. The story is different when it comes to three-point shooting where Western Michigan is college basketball's No. 219-ranked team at 5.8 per game, while the RedHawks rate No. 115 with 6.8 per game.

Defensively, Miami (Ohio) features the nation's No. 95-rated defense on the road, allowing 66.4 points per game. Western Michigan, meanwhile, comes in at No. 217 nationally in scoring at home.

Miami (Ohio) was a 63-61 loser in their most recent outing at home against Toledo. They failed to cover the 8.5-point spread as favorites. Miami (Ohio) suffered a 63-61 loss against Toledo on Wednesday, getting 14 points from Julian Mavunga in a losing effort at Millett Hall.

Last time out for Western Michigan, they were a 56-51 loser as they battled Ohio on the road. They covered in the match as a 10-point underdog. Austin Richie scored 16 points in a futile effort to lead the Broncos to a win (they lost 56-51 to Ohio at Ohio University Convocation Center on Wednesday).
